    Peter Tosh Dem A Fi Get A Beaten

    Joe Gibbs
    • Peter Tosh – Dem A Fi Get A Beaten
    • 1. Peter Tosh – Dem A Fi Get A Beaten
    • 2. Joe Gibbs – Can't Get Away

    1st cut released in 1968 by Joe Gibbs. Peter Tosh on fine militant form with the instrumental 'can't get away' on the flip.
